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A method produces a high-strength sintered ore while maintaining a high production rate by performing appropriate oxygen enrichment at a position closer to an ore discharging section than an ignition position without using gaseous fuel in the operation of a sintering machine. In a method for producing sintered ore including sequentially combusting carbonaceous material in a sinter bed (raw material charged layer) in a DL sintering machine to sinter the mixed raw material, in performing oxygen enrichment from above the raw material charging layer on the sintering machine, the oxygen enrichment is performed at a position closer to the ore discharging section than the position where 4 minutes have passed since the upper surface of the charging layer was ignited

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

1 . A method for producing sintered ore comprising charging mixed raw material for sintering containing iron ore and carbonaceous material into a raw material ore charging section on a pallet that circulates in a sintering machine to thus form a raw material charged layer, igniting the carbonaceous material on an upper surface (upper layer part) of the raw material charged layer by an ignition furnace disposed downstream of the raw material ore charging section while sucking gas above the raw material charged layer through a wind box disposed below the pallet, introducing the gas into the raw material charged layer to sequentially ignite the carbonaceous material in the raw material charged layer and thus sinter the mixed material, wherein in performing oxygen enrichment from above the raw material charging layer on the sintering machine, the oxygen enrichment is performed at a position closer to an ore discharging section than the position where 4 minutes have passed since the upper surface of the charging layer was ignited. 2 . The method for producing sintered ore according to claim 1 , wherein the oxygen enrichment is completed within 13 minutes after the raw material charging layer is ignited. 3 . The method for producing sintered ore according to claim 1 , wherein the time of the oxygen enrichment to the raw material charged layer is from 1 to 7 minutes as a passage time of the mixed raw material for sintering. 4 . The method for producing sintered ore according to claim 1 , wherein the oxygen enrichment is not performed until 4 minutes have elapsed after the upper surface of the charging layer is ignited. 5 . The method for producing sintered ore according to claim 1 , wherein the method is not used in combination with an exhaust gas recirculation process. 6 . The method for producing sintered ore according to claim 1 , wherein the oxygen concentration of the oxygen-enriched air to be introduced onto the raw material charged layer is more than 25 vol. %. 7 .
